What is the area of the cross section if the length is 12 cm and the width is 10 cm?
VARVARA [1.3K]

Answer:

120 cm²

Step-by-step explanation:

From the question;

  • Length is 12 cm
  • Width is 10 cm

We are required  to determine the area of the cross section;

  • Note that the cross section is the plane of a solid that remains constant through the solid.
  • In this case, the cross section is a rectangle whose dimensions are 12 cm by 10 cm.

But Area of a rectangle = Length × Width

Therefore;

Area of cross section = 12 cm × 10 cm

                                   = 120 cm²

Thus, area of the cross section is 120 cm²
